Singapore’s land reclamation story is not a smooth tale of engineering triumph. It began with failed seawalls, ten year delays and costs that multiplied sixfold, before evolving into a strategy that has reshaped the landscape. In this episode, we trace how Singapore has spent the past two centuries pushing the coastline outwards, and why the same methods are now hampered by rising costs, environmental damage and political limits.
